Output 31fc1ef3937b72390c62a87e36186ed01674013929c961fbadb20aa331f8dad4:0

value
31905443
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 334084e1b82e507ad53c9ba90a94bf7295a94b53 OP_EQUALVERIFY OP_CHECKSIG
address
15fzkeX53AX4Q88mhBTURjHMVdZH9UR9su
transaction
31fc1ef3937b72390c62a87e36186ed01674013929c961fbadb20aa331f8dad4
spent
true